A Beer Near and Dear
Wolf Creek Restaurant & Brewing Company is Santa Clarita's local haunt for finely-crafted ales, and with the addition of Valencia's Honey Wheat, they have truly outdone themselves once again. It is a great, refreshing ale brewed with sweet orange peel, orange blossom honey and white sage honey. Pale, Vienna, caramel and wheat create a nice malt profile that is balanced by cascade and amarillo to finish off with a subtle citrus bite;
